Are you relaxed and colored? Or natural?

I am relaxed (been stretching out to 12 weeks between relaxers), and I use 100g of Yemen Henna mixed with about 6g of Indigo to color my hair after I relax. I stopped doing my own relaxers in October, '08. I found a stylist that had BSL hair, LOL, and she only does my relaxers. I care for my hair in between, and I use individual braids to help me stretch to 12 weeks. I also have been using OCT since last September.
